- Make and Model: This is the big one. A popular scooter like a Yamaha Mio or Honda Click will generally be more affordable than a high-performance sportbike or a touring motorcycle. More popular bikes are easier to find and purchase as well. This also leads to an increase in available parts in case you need to make repairs.
- Year of Manufacture: Newer bikes typically command higher prices, simply because they have less wear and tear and often come with updated features. Generally, the older a motorcycle is, the cheaper it will be. Older motorcycles are generally easier to work on if you prefer doing your own maintenance, but it also comes with the risk of parts wearing down.
- Mileage: The more kilometers a bike has clocked, the lower its price will usually be. Lower mileage generally indicates less use and potentially better condition. The less the bike has been used, the better condition the engine is expected to be. It is always good practice to check the bike thoroughly before committing to buying.
- Condition: This is crucial. A well-maintained bike with regular servicing and no major damage will fetch a higher price than one that's been neglected. Scratches, dents, and mechanical issues all impact the value.
- Location: Prices can vary slightly depending on the region in the Philippines. Bikes in Metro Manila might be priced differently than those in more rural areas. Be sure to take this into consideration if you are planning to go to another location to buy a motorcycle.
- Seller: Private sellers might be more flexible on price than dealerships or businesses selling through the platform. Private sellers may also be more willing to negotiate on the price.
- Scooters (e.g., Yamaha Mio, Honda Click): PHP 30,000 - PHP 80,000+
- Underbone Bikes (e.g., Honda XRM, Yamaha Sniper): PHP 40,000 - PHP 90,000+
- Small Displacement Sportbikes (e.g., Yamaha R15, Honda CBR150R): PHP 70,000 - PHP 150,000+
- Bigger Bikes (200cc and up): PHP 100,000+
- Use the Search Filters: iMotorbike has excellent search filters. Use them! Narrow down your search by make, model, year, price range, and location to find bikes that match your criteria.
- Compare, Compare, Compare: Don't settle for the first bike you see. Browse through multiple listings, compare prices, and note the condition and mileage of each bike.
- Read the Descriptions Carefully: Pay close attention to the seller's description. Look for details about the bike's history, maintenance record, and any known issues.
- Check the Photos: Examine the photos closely. Look for any signs of damage, wear and tear, or modifications.
- Contact the Seller: Don't be afraid to reach out to the seller with questions. Ask about the bike's history, maintenance, and any potential issues. A reputable seller will be happy to answer your questions honestly.
- Inspect the Bike in Person: This is crucial. Never buy a bike without seeing it in person first. Arrange a meeting with the seller to inspect the bike thoroughly. Bring a friend who knows about motorcycles if possible.
- Test Ride the Bike: If possible, take the bike for a test ride. This will give you a feel for its handling, performance, and any potential problems.
- Negotiate the Price: Don't be afraid to negotiate! Most sellers are willing to haggle a bit on the price, especially if you can point out any flaws or issues with the bike.
- Check the Paperwork: Before finalizing the deal, make sure all the paperwork is in order. This includes the registration certificate, proof of ownership, and any other relevant documents. Make sure the motorcycle papers are updated, and not expired. It also helps to check if the motorcycle is not stolen.
- Consider the Timing: Sometimes, you can find better deals at the end of the month or during the off-season when sellers are more motivated to make a sale.
- Your Needs: What will you be using the bike for? Commuting? Leisure rides? Make sure the bike you choose is suitable for your needs.
- Your Budget: Don't overspend! Set a realistic budget and stick to it. Remember to factor in the cost of registration, insurance, and maintenance.
- Your Skill Level: If you're a beginner rider, start with a smaller, more manageable bike. Don't jump straight into a high-performance machine.
- Safety Gear: Invest in quality safety gear, including a helmet, jacket, gloves, and boots. Safety should always be your top priority.
- Maintenance: Be prepared to maintain your bike. Regular servicing is essential to keep it running smoothly and safely.

What is iMotorbike?
Before diving into the nitty-gritty of pricing, let's quickly cover what iMotorbike actually is. Think of it as an online marketplace specifically for buying and selling used motorcycles. It's a pretty sweet deal because it connects buyers and sellers directly, often cutting out the middleman and potentially leading to better prices. iMotorbike is not a direct seller of the motorcycles, it is a platform to connect you to potential sellers. This platform offers a wide selection of bikes, a very comprehensive filter and search, and it is fairly easy to communicate to sellers.
